Job Summary
In this hands-on warehouse leadership role, you will be accountable for delivering consistent, high-performance execution within a medical device distribution environment. The role requires regular on-floor presence and direct involvement in daily operations to ensure safety, quality, delivery, cost, inventory accuracy, and service commitments are met with a focus on team development and coaching.
The position leads a high-impact team and is accountable for performance through people leadership, execution discipline, and strong cross-functional alignment. Success in this role depends on the ability to build trusted working relationships with Planning, Quality, Plant Operations, and Sales leadership, proactively manage operational and inventory risk, and ensure execution meets customer and business requirements.
This role is classified due to the scope of ownership, decision-making responsibilities, and performance expectations, while requiring direct involvement in daily operations.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
- Logistics Management
- Review upcoming shipments aligned with customer requirements for orders not yet finalized or built and collaborate with Manufacturing and Planning to ensure product availability for timely shipment.
- Own end-to-end warehouse execution, including receiving, storage, picking, shipping, material handling, goods movement, transportation, and inventory control, with a strong hands-on presence on the floor.
- Lead and develop a small team of warehouse leads and associates, setting clear expectations, reinforcing accountability, and coaching for consistent performance.
- Drive performance against warehouse KPI's including inventory accuracy, cycle count performance, service level, backorders, safety, and compliance.
- Actively work alongside the team as needed to remove barriers, resolve issues, and ensure critical priorities are met—especially during volume spikes, constraints, or high-risk execution windows.
- Build and sustain strong cross-functional partnerships with: Quality to ensure compliance, audit readiness, and timely resolution of inventory or material issues, Plant Operations to align material availability, inventory accuracy, and execution timing, Sales and Commercial leadership to support service commitments, escalations, and customer expectations.
- Inventory Management
- Own inventory accuracy and integrity, including establishing and maintaining cycle count programs, investigating and resolving inventory discrepancies, driving root cause and corrective actions to prevent recurrence, ensuring system and physical inventory alignment.
- Troubleshoot and resolve ERP/WMS material transaction issues, ensuring accurate and timely inventory movements across systems.
- Conduct regular inventory audits to ensure that all materials are accurately accounted for.
- Collaborate with purchasing teams to ensure that all materials are properly ordered and received.
- Shipping and Receiving
- Coordinate inbound and outbound shipments, including oversight of domestic and international receipts, shipments, and import/export documentation as required.
- Oversee the shipping and receiving medical equipment to ensure that all products are properly packaged and labeled.
- Manage the shipping and receiving team to ensure that all logistics activities are completed efficiently and effectively.
- Quality Control
- Accountable for maintaining compliance with federal medical device regulations and enforcing Good Warehousing Practices (GWP) to support quality and regulatory standards.
- Documentation and Record-Keeping
- Maintain accurate records of logistics activities, including documentation of equipment performance and any issues encountered.
- Prepare and submit reports on logistics activities, including any deviations or non-conformities.
- Collaborate with quality assurance teams to ensure that all documentation is complete and accurate.
- Training and Development
- Lead performance feedback and development processes, supporting talent growth, engagement, and retention.
- Provide training and support for logistics team members on the proper use and maintenance of medical equipment.
- Ensure training, certification, and compliance readiness for all team members, with direct involvement in verifying effectiveness.
- Collaborate with engineering teams to develop and implement training programs for logistics personnel.
- Stay current with industry trends, advancements in medical technology, and best practices in logistics and supply chain management.
- Communication and Collaboration
- Serve as the primary escalation point for warehouse execution, inventory, and system issues, providing clear communication and data-driven recommendations to leadership.
- Communicate effectively with team members and stakeholders to ensure alignment on logistics activities and timelines.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including Engineering, Quality Assurance, and Operations, to support logistics-related projects and initiatives.
- Prepare and present reports on logistics activities and performance metrics to management.
- Safety and Regulatory Compliance:
- Sustain a clean, safe, and audit-ready work environment, reinforcing GPS, 6S, standard work, and inventory discipline through direct observation and follow-up.
- Proactively contributes to zero harm in the workplace for all employees by complying with legal and corporate (EHS) Environmental Health & Safety requirements, safe work practices, and EHS policies and procedures consistently.
- Report all hazards, near misses and incidents as soon as practicable and participate in identifying actions to prevent harm from occurring to our people and/or our environment.
- Employees at every level are responsible for quality (GMP) Good Manufacturing Processes and regulatory performance in the department to ensure quality program is met.
- Ensure compliance with FDA, ISO and other government regulations, legal documents and safety and ethical standards, obtaining legal compliance training.
Qualifications
· Strong technical knowledge of logistics and supply chain management, including operational and inventory management judgement, shipping and receiving, and quality control.
· Proven ability to lead small teams through presence and influence.
· Comfort operating hands-on on the floor while thinking at a senior level.
· Strong cross-functional communication and relationship building skills.
· Working knowledge of ERP/WPS systems (preferably SAP), inventory control, and cycle counting.
· Ability to operate effectively in a regulated, high-accountability environment.
· Proficiency in troubleshooting and repairing logistics equipment and systems.
·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ills.
· Strong attention to detail and ability to work independently or as part of a team.
Education and/or Experience:
Bachelor's Degree with 5+ years of progressive warehouse or operations leadership experience, including inventory control ownership OR
High School Diploma/GED with 8+ years of progressive warehouse leadership experience, including senior-level accountability in a hands-on role
